Display

The Surface and Envy both offer excellent displays. The Surface has a 13.5-inch PixelSense display with a resolution of 2256 x 1504. The Envy has a 13.3-inch IPS display with a resolution of 1920 x 1080. Both displays are bright and vibrant, with good viewing angles. However, the Surface’s display has a slightly higher resolution and a 3:2 aspect ratio, which is better for productivity tasks.

Performance

The Surface and Envy both offer a range of performance options. The Surface is powered by Intel Core i5 or i7 processors, while the Envy is powered by Intel Core i5 or i7 processors or AMD Ryzen 5 or 7 processors. Both laptops can be configured with up to 16GB of RAM and 1TB of storage. In terms of performance, the Surface and Envy are very similar. Both laptops can handle everyday tasks such as web browsing, email, and office productivity with ease. However, the Envy has a slight edge in gaming performance, thanks to its dedicated graphics card.

Battery Life

The Surface and Envy both have good battery life. The Surface can last up to 15 hours on a single charge, while the Envy can last up to 13 hours. Both laptops can be used for a full day of work or school without needing to be plugged in.
